Transaction 93b45b269bc9970cb58e226348c66bfc62561bae7264b17586ed0728fe59a643

block
6e5de3b436a79a6333e16b8594a691e49444af5dae4eb0aba614145f154c41c7

15 Inputs

3 Outputs